2025年数据分析师招聘面试题解析与预测.docxVIP

2025年数据分析师招聘面试题解析与预测.docx

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
  4. 4、该文档为VIP文档,如果想要下载,成为VIP会员后,下载免费。
  5. 5、成为VIP后,下载本文档将扣除1次下载权益。下载后,不支持退款、换文档。如有疑问请联系我们
  6. 6、成为VIP后,您将拥有八大权益,权益包括:VIP文档下载权益、阅读免打扰、文档格式转换、高级专利检索、专属身份标志、高级客服、多端互通、版权登记。
  7. 7、VIP文档为合作方或网友上传,每下载1次, 网站将根据用户上传文档的质量评分、类型等,对文档贡献者给予高额补贴、流量扶持。如果你也想贡献VIP文档。上传文档
查看更多

第PAGE页共NUMPAGES页

2025年数据分析师招聘面试题解析与预测

问答题(3题,每题10分)

题目1:请解释数据分析师在业务决策中扮演的角色,并举例说明如何通过数据分析驱动业务增长。

答案:

数据分析师在业务决策中扮演着数据驱动决策的导航者角色。其核心价值在于将原始数据转化为可操作的洞察,帮助业务团队避开主观臆断,做出更精准的决策。

举例:

1.用户行为分析:通过分析电商平台用户购买路径数据,发现30%的购物车遗弃发生在支付环节,通过优化支付流程,转化率提升12%。

2.产品推荐优化:基于协同过滤算法分析用户历史行为,将推荐精准度从65%提升至78%,带动客单价增长18%。

3.营销策略调整:通过A/B测试分析不同促销渠道效果,发现短视频平台的转化成本最低,将预算重心调整后ROI提升40%。

关键能力:需掌握SQL、Python等工具,熟悉业务场景,具备数据敏感度与逻辑分析能力。

题目2:在处理不完整或含噪声的数据时,你通常采用哪些方法?请说明每种方法的优势与适用场景。

答案:

处理脏数据是分析师的日常工作,常用方法包括:

1.缺失值处理

-均值/中位数填充:适用于数据分布均匀场景,如年龄数据缺失可填入均值

-KNN算法填充:适合关系型数据,通过相似样本特征推断缺失值

-模型预测填充:使用回归或决策树预测缺失值,精度最高但计算成本大

2.异常值检测

-3σ原则:适用于正态分布数据,如销售额中超过平均值3倍金额需核查

-箱线图分析:可视化检测财务数据中的异常报销记录

-聚类算法:发现隐藏的离群群体,如用户分层中的高频低消费异常群体

3.数据清洗流程

-建立清洗标准文档,明确异常值判断阈值

-使用Pandas/Spark自动检测重复值与格式错误

-实施数据质量仪表盘,实时监控异常指标

每种方法需结合业务背景选择,例如医疗数据需严格保护隐私,金融数据要求高准确性。

题目3:如何设计一个有效的用户留存分析模型?请描述关键步骤和衡量指标。

答案:

用户留存分析需系统化设计:

关键步骤:

1.定义留存周期:根据业务特性确定留存窗口(电商7日留存、SaaS30日留存)

2.构建用户分层:按新/老用户、消费能力等维度划分群体

3.设计留存指标:

-基础指标:次日/7日/30日留存率

-进阶指标:LTV(生命周期价值)、ChurnRate(流失率)

4.建立预测模型:

-逻辑回归预测流失风险

-马尔可夫链分析用户状态转移

5.实施干预验证:通过A/B测试评估促活策略效果

衡量标准:

-留存曲线斜率:斜率越小留存能力越强

-LTV/CAC比:理想值≥3,低于1需优化

-流失预警准确率:需达到85%以上才有商业价值

实践案例:某APP通过留存分析发现社交功能与留存正相关,优化后次日留存率从15%提升至25%。

技术题(4题,每题10分)

题目1:请解释SQL中窗口函数(WindowFunction)的工作原理,并举例说明其在业务场景中的应用。

答案:

窗口函数的核心特性是分区计算不重置,它允许对数据集特定分区进行计算,结果会附加到原始数据行。

工作原理:

sql

OVER()子句定义计算范围:

-PARTITIONBY:分组维度(如按用户ID分区)

-ORDERBY:排序顺序(如按时间升序)

-ROWS/RANGE:定义窗口大小(如当前及前后3行)

应用案例:

1.实时用户排行榜:

sql

SELECTuser_id,score,

RANK()OVER(PARTITIONBYdateORDERBYscoreDESC)asrank

FROMscores

2.移动平均分析:

sql

SELECTdate,sales,

AVG(sales)OVER(ORDERBYdateRANGEBETWEEN7PRECEDINGANDCURRENTROW)asma7

FROMsales

3.同期群分析:

sql

SELECTcohort,date,

COUNT(*)OVER(PARTITIONBYcohort)astotal_users,

COUNT(*)FILTER(WHENdate=2023-12-31THENTRUE)asretained

FROMusers

窗口函数相比分组聚合的优势在于能保留所有原始数据,同时提供上下文信息。

题目2:在Python数据分析中,Pandas和NumPy各适用于哪些场景?请比较它们的性能差异。

答案:

Pandas适用场景:

-标量数据操作:DataFrame是处理表格数据的理想选择

-异构数据处理:自动处理缺失值与类型转换

-日期时间操作

文档评论(0)

高胖莹 + 关注
实名认证
文档贡献者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档